What is a Single Built Under Oven?
A single built under oven, as the name indicates, is a compact oven created to fit comfortably listed below the kitchen countertop. This style maximizes vertical area and is a perfect choice for smaller sized kitchens, apartment or condos, or contemporary styles where open flooring plans are preferred.

Setup Considerations
Setting up a single built under oven requires thoughtful preparation and an accurate technique. Here are some aspects to think about:
Space RequirementsCabinet Size: Ensure the cabinet is specifically created to accommodate the oven. The opening needs to allow for appropriate ventilation.Height Considerations: The height of the oven need to match the family's choices, preventing strains during usage.Power Supply
Examine regional codes and maker specs to guarantee the kitchen electrical system can handle the oven's requirements. It's vital to have a qualified electrical expert perform any needed upgrades.
Ventilation
Correct ventilation is important for safety and efficiency. Ensure the oven has appropriate space around it and does not overlap with other home appliances that could obstruct airflow.
Upkeep Tips
To lengthen the life of a built under oven and keep it operating effectively, regular upkeep is crucial. Below are some ideas for keeping this appliance:
Regular Cleaning: Utilize the self-cleaning feature or manually tidy the exterior and interior surfaces to prevent grime buildup.Examine Seals: Inspect the gasket around the oven door regularly to ensure a tight seal, preventing heat loss and enhancing effectiveness.Screen Performance: Be alert about any uncommon noises or efficiency issues. Promptly attend to any issues to avoid compound problems.Change Bulbs: If the interior oven light stresses out, change it without delay to maintain presence while cooking.Frequently Asked Questions about Single Built Under Ovens1.
